Super-efficient dc-dc converters target fast-charging mobile device apps
Halo Microelectronics announced two new products that utilize switched capacitor architecture to deliver 98% efficiency DC-DC conversion, which outperforms traditional DC-DC converters by up to 10% efficiency. Battery charger delivers termination current of 20 mA
Texas Instruments introduced a new switching battery charger integrated circuit (IC) that supports a termination current of 20 mA. Compared to competing devices, which typically support a termination current higher than 60 mA, TI’s BQ25619 enables 7% higher battery capacity and longer run time.
